Samsung Biologics launches all‑cash tender offer for PolyPeptide Group AG
Samsung Biologics Co. Ltd. (KRX: 207940.KS), a global contract development and manufacturing organization (CDMO) specializing in biopharmaceutical products, has announced an all‑cash public tender offer to acquire 100 % of the fully diluted share capital of PolyPeptide Group AG (SIX: PPGN). The offer values PolyPeptide at CHF 44.31 per share, translating into an equity value of roughly CHF 1.46 billion.
Transaction structure and support
Under the transaction agreement, Samsung Biologics will purchase each share of PolyPeptide for CHF 44.31 in cash. The offer is backed by a unanimous recommendation from PolyPeptide’s board (through independent, non‑conflicted directors) and an irrevocable tender undertaking from the company’s largest shareholder, who holds 55.65 % of outstanding shares (excluding treasury shares). This strong endorsement signals confidence in the strategic fit between the two companies.
Strategic rationale
PolyPeptide is a specialist CDMO that focuses on the manufacture of peptide‑based active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s). By integrating PolyPeptide’s expertise and its multi‑site manufacturing network across the United States, Europe, and India, Samsung Biologics aims to accelerate its multi‑modality strategy and broaden its global footprint. The acquisition is expected to enhance Samsung Biologics’ capacity to produce a wider range of biologics, including complex peptide therapeutics, and to offer clients a more diversified suite of contract services.
Impact on Samsung Biologics’ portfolio
Samsung Biologics already delivers a comprehensive portfolio of services—upstream and downstream manufacturing, analytical technology, cell culture and purification, aseptic fill‑and‑finish, lyophilization, and quality control—for biopharmaceutical companies worldwide. Adding PolyPeptide’s peptide specialization is anticipated to complement the company’s existing strengths in mammalian cell culture and biopharmaceutical manufacturing, thereby expanding its service offering and strengthening its competitive position in the global CDMO market.
Financial snapshot
As of the close on 15 July 2026, Samsung Biologics traded at KRW 1,396,000 per share, with a 52‑week high of KRW 1,987,000 and a 52‑week low of KRW 1,020,000. The company’s market capitalization stands at KRW 64.62 trillion, and its price‑to‑earnings ratio is 52.54. The tender offer represents a significant capital outlay but is aligned with the company’s long‑term growth objectives across portfolio breadth, geographic reach, and manufacturing capacity.
